Key Details of the March Installment Disbursement
The BISP 8171 Kafaalat Program plays a crucial role in assisting deserving families in Pakistan. The March installment of PKR 13,500 is an essential financial aid that helps beneficiaries cover their children’s education, healthcare, and daily expenses. Below are some key details about the installment disbursement:
- Announcement of March Payment Date: Early March 2025
- Disbursement Period: Early March to the end of March
- Campsite Operations: Generally, 10 to 15 days within the distribution period
- Payment Amount: PKR 13,500 per eligible beneficiary

Latest Updates on BISP 8171 Kafaalat Program for March 2025
The BISP administration has introduced several updates to streamline the disbursement process:
- Increase in Payment Amount: The monthly stipend has been increased by PKR 3,000, ensuring better financial assistance for beneficiaries.
- New Disbursement Method: Alongside banks and mobile wallets, campsites (payment centers) have been introduced to facilitate payments without long travel.
- Expanded Coverage: Over 10 million families are expected to receive payments under the program this year.
- Women’s Empowerment: Special priority is given to female heads of households to help them gain economic independence.
Eligibility Criteria for the BISP 8171 Kafaalat Program (PKR 13,500 Payment)
To qualify for the March 2025 installment, applicants must meet the following eligibility conditions:
- Poverty Score: Applicants must have a poverty score between 33 and 34 (as per NSER survey).
- Income Limit: The monthly household income must be below PKR 50,000.
- Employment Status: Neither the applicant nor any household member should be a government employee.
- Valid CNIC: Applicants must hold a valid National Identity Card (CNIC).
- Residency: The applicant must be a permanent resident of Pakistan.
- No Property Ownership: Applicants should not own property, vehicles, or agricultural land.
- Special Priority: Widows, divorced women, disabled individuals, and single mothers receive special consideration.
Registration Procedure for BISP Kafaalat Program (Step-by-Step Guide)
If you are not yet registered for the program, follow these steps to enroll and receive the PKR 13,500 payment:
- Visit a Nearby BISP Registration Office
- Locate your nearest BISP center.
- Carry Required Documents
- Original CNIC (Computerized National Identity Card)
- Proof of residence (electricity, gas, or water bill)
- Family Registration Certificate
- Children’s birth certificates (if applicable)
- Disability certificate (if applicable)
- Complete the NSER Survey
- Provide all necessary details regarding income, family size, and financial condition.
- Biometric Verification
- Undergo a fingerprint or facial recognition verification process.
- Wait for Verification and Confirmation
- If eligible, you will receive an SMS confirmation from 8171.
- If ineligible, visit the BISP office for reconsideration.
Step-by-Step Guide: Receiving Payments from Campsites
The campsite disbursement process is a secure and transparent method designed to provide quick and easy access to payments. Here’s how you can collect your installment:
1. Find Your Nearest Campsite
- The BISP 8171 website, SMS service (8171), and official announcements provide campsite locations.
- Beneficiaries can also visit BISP offices for details on designated campsites.
2. Verify Your Eligibility
- Before visiting the campsite, check your eligibility via SMS (8171) or the BISP portal.
3. Visit the Campsite on Your Scheduled Date
- Arrive early to avoid long queues and carry your original CNIC.
- Follow BISP staff instructions to ensure a smooth payment process.
4. Undergo Biometric Verification
- Provide thumb or facial verification at the payment counter.
- This step ensures payments are made to the right beneficiaries.
5. Receive Your PKR 13,500 Installment
- Once verified, you will receive your payment in cash.
- Collect a receipt for proof of payment.
6. Report Any Issues
- If you face deductions or fraudulent activity, report immediately via:
- BISP Helpline: 0800-26477

FAQs on BISP 8171 Kafaalat Program March Installment
1. How can I check my eligibility for the March installment?
You can check your eligibility by sending your CNIC number to 8171 or using the BISP web portal.
2. What happens if I miss the payment date at the campsite?
If you miss your scheduled date, contact the BISP helpline or visit your nearest BISP office to reschedule your payment collection.
3. Can someone else collect my installment on my behalf?
No. Biometric verification is mandatory, and only the registered beneficiary can collect the payment.
4. Is there any fee for receiving the PKR 13,500 installment?
No. BISP payments are completely free, and no deductions should be made.
5. What should I do if I face issues while receiving my payment?
If you encounter problems, immediately report to BISP staff at the campsite or contact the helpline (0800-26477).
